You want to communicate to the podcast host on why your audience will think you're a valuable guest.

To do that, there are three primary elements that you need to consider how you can:

  1. Demonstrate your value to their audience (i.e., tell them why their will audience be happy they had you on)
  2. Show that you’ve done your research (preemptively answer questions, i.e., why are you emailing? why are you relevant to my audience?)
  3. Make it an ‘automatic yes’ to have you on the show (i.e., give a clear call to action to move the conversation forward)

The following template is what I currently use for all of my podcast outreach.

<aside> 💌 Hi [Recipient's Name],

[Personalized Introduction]

Are you the right person to speak with about guesting on [Podcast Name]? If not, who do you recommend I chat with? If you’re not currently scheduling guests, no worries. Just let me know, and I’ll make sure not to follow up.

I’m [Your First Name] 👋 ([link to your personal/professional website]), and I’d love to teach your audience something new about [Category-Topic] or [Alternative Category-Topic]. Would your listeners be interested in learning more about a topic in either of those areas?

[Demonstrate social proof here.]

If you aren’t currently scheduling guests, no worries. Let me know, and I’ll make sure not to follow up.

If you are currently scheduling guests, I’d love to find a time to teach your audience something new.

Here are four potential topics we can have a conversation about for your audience — or, if there’s a topic your listeners have been asking for, we can figure out a new topic. Let me know which you prefer:

I’m currently looking to schedule interviews for this month and next month. If you’d like to set up a time, let me know how you want to move forward.

If you'd like to have a short pre-interview chat to get to know each other, I'd love to as well. If you have a calendar scheduling link, send that my way, and I’ll pick a time.

Thanks,

[Your First Name]

p.s. I’ll send you a follow-up email in a few days. If you’re not currently scheduling guests, no worries. Just let me know, and I’ll make sure not to follow up.
